POP3 SMTP Mail Servers for Verizon Internet Service Provider

  • Verizon incoming mail server: pop.verizon.net
  • Verizon POP Port: 995
  • Verizon POP SSL: Enabled
  • Verizon outgoing mail server: smtp.verizon.net
  • Verizon SMTP Port: 587
  • Verizon SMTP SSL: Enabled
  • Verizon WIRELESS outgoing mail server: smtp.vzwmail.net
  • Verizon news server: news.verizon.net

 

 

Accessing Email from your Domains with your ISP

If you have POP3 email accounts with your own domain, you typically retrieve your email using your domain’s incoming mail server, and you send email using your ISPs outgoing mail server.

  • incoming: www.yourdomain or mail.yourdomain

 

Authenticate your Verizon Account Name and Password

  • Go to Tools – Accounts
  • Click on the “Mail” tab
  • Click on your account then on the “Properties” button
  • Click on the “Server” tab
  • At the bottom, check the “My Server Requires Authentication” box
  • Click the “Settings” button
  • Click the “Log On Using” radio button
  • Enter your VERIZON ACCOUNT NAME AND PASSWORD here
  • Click Ok, Ok, Close
